Abstract

The fluorination of [MeAlN(2,6- i-Pr 2C 6H 3)] 3 1 using 1 and 2 eq., respectively, trimethyltin fluoride leads to the mono- and difluoro compounds, [FAl(MeAl) 2(N(2,6- i-Pr 2C 6H 3)) 3]·2THF 2 and [(FAl) 2MeAl(N(2,6- i-Pr 2C 6H 3)) 3]·3THF 3, where each methyl group can be selectively exchanged for terminal fluorine atoms (AlF). The reaction of 1 and 3 eq. of trimethyltin fluoride leads to the trifluoro compound [FAlN(2,6- i-Pr 2C 6H 3)] 3·3THF 4 and [Me 2SnN(2,6- i-Pr 2C 6H 3)] 2 5 as a by-product. The core of compound 5 consists of a tin–nitrogen four-membered Sn 2N 2 ring.
